Welcome to the Marlowe House reception team! Quick note on the loading dock: deliveries are accepted Monday to Friday, 7:30am to 3pm only. Couriers who show up outside those hours should be politely redirected to the next window — don't buzz them in, even if they're persistent. Big shipments for the Fernwick project need a heads-up to facilities the day before. To let approved drivers through the dock door yourself, you'll need the dock-side pass, so here's the code you'll use:

badge for tajep-kawif: bdg-Q-35

# Build Provenance — Pinchfold Recipe Scaler

All release artifacts for the Pinchfold scaling calculator are built on isolated Grainloft runners. Source is pinned by commit; dependencies resolve from the frozen Oastholm mirror only. Each artifact carries a signed attestation linking binary to source and builder. Reviewers should verify the signature chain before approval. The attested build token for the current release appears below.

trace token, kagag-kawep: htk6_6e8ed7

Handover — Top Floor Quiet Room

Priya, the quiet room on level 9 at Calder House is now bookable again after the ventilation fix. Please keep the blinds down until the glare film arrives, and log any booking clashes with facilities. The door lock was rekeyed on Tuesday, so use the new code below.

badge for fajog-fahap: bdg-G-50

## v2.8.1 — key rotation

Heads up: we rotated the signing key for `tailhound`, our log-tailing CLI, after the old one aged out. Nothing else changed — same flags, same output. You'll need to re-verify any cached builds, since old signatures won't pass anymore. The new verification key is right here.

deploy key for kagup-bawig: bky9_ZMq28eTw9